Goal Setting Invoice Template – Template Version

This comprehensive Excel template combines the strategic power of goal setting with the practicality of an invoice structure, creating a unique and powerful tool for individuals and organizations to track progress toward objectives while generating formalized financial documentation. Designed as a Template Version, this solution is highly customizable, scalable, and intended to be used across diverse industries including project management, personal development, small businesses, coaching programs, and performance tracking.

The integration of goal setting with an invoice framework enables users to assign financial responsibilities or funding allocations to specific goals. For instance, a marketing campaign goal might be paired with an invoice item representing the cost of advertising. This synergy ensures that every objective has both a measurable target and a clear financial component, allowing for transparency, accountability, and progress tracking.

Sheet Structure

The template consists of the following key sheets:

  • Goal Master Sheet – Central repository for all goals, including objectives, timelines, owners, and associated budgets.
  • Invoice Details Sheet – Records each invoice line item linked to a specific goal.
  • Progress Tracker Sheet – Monitors goal achievement status with real-time updates and milestones.
  • Financial Summary Sheet – Aggregates all financial data related to goals, providing total budgets, actual spending, variances, and forecasts.
  • User Instructions & Guide – A dedicated sheet outlining setup procedures and best practices for use.

Formulas Required

The template relies on the following essential formulas:

  • Total Cost (Invoice Sheet): =C4*D4 (Unit Price × Quantity)
  • Budget vs Actual Variance: =B2 - C2 in Financial Summary, with conditional formatting to flag negative values.
  • Progress Percentage (Progress Tracker): Based on user input or derived from milestone completion logic.
  • Automated Status Updates: Uses VLOOKUP or IF statements to pull goal status from the Goal Master Sheet and update related sheets.

Conditional Formatting Rules

The template uses conditional formatting to enhance visibility and decision-making:

  • Red Highlight for Over Budget: When variance is negative, cells turn red (critical alert).
  • Green for On Track Goals: Progress % above 80% turns green.
  • Yellow for Pending Invoices: Status = "Pending" in Invoice Sheet appears yellow.
  • Highlight Urgent Goals: Priority Level “Urgent” is marked with a bold red border.

User Instructions

Setup Steps:

  1. Open the template and enter your organization or personal name in the header section.
  2. Enter each goal in the Goal Master Sheet with clear SMART objectives and assigned owners.
  3. Create linked invoices under each goal using cost breakdowns and dates.
  4. Update progress every 1–2 weeks to reflect real-time achievements.
  5. Run the Financial Summary sheet weekly to monitor spending versus budget.

Best Practices:

  • Review all goals quarterly and adjust timelines or budgets if necessary.
  • Use milestone tracking to break large goals into manageable steps.
  • Share the template with stakeholders via a secure folder for collaborative oversight.
